Australian Law Librarian's Symposium 2004Satellite EventsTraining CoursesMoys Cataloguing WorkshopDate: Wednesday, 29 September 2004Time: 9:30am - 4:30pm Venue: McDonald Room, Menzies Library, Australian National University Cost: $100.00 (includes lunch and morning and afternoon teas) Trainer: Margaret Hutchison, Cataloguing Librarian, High Court of Australia The ACT ALLG Group will run a Moys cataloguing workshop in conjunction with the 2004 Australian Law Librarians' Symposium. This practical workshop is designed for cataloguers and will provide an overview of the Moys classification system, with particular emphasis on number building and the application of tables. Participants are requested to bring a copy of Moys Classification and Thesaurus for Legal Materials (4th ed) to the workshop as well as any Moys problems or difficult books they may have. Kinetica Cataloguing Workflows for Law LibrariesDate: Tuesday, 28 September 2004Time: 1:30 - 5:00pm Venue: National Library of Australia Cost: $90.00 (includes afternoon tea) Kinetica have scheduled a program of Cataloguing Workflows Workshops in all states and territories during 2004. In conjunction with the 2004 Australian Law Librarians' Symposium, Kinetica is holding a workshop tailored specifically to the cataloguing needs of law libraries. The aims of the workshop are:
The workshop is not intended to cover specific cataloguing problems and issues, but will instead provide a forum for cataloguing managers and practitioners to actively engage in discussion about the various factors involved in establishing and maintaining efficient cataloguing workflows, and to share with others in the group the benefits of their expertise and experience.
